腹腔镜与传统开腹子宫肌瘤剔除术的疗效对比研究
引用本文:李爱琴.腹腔镜与传统开腹子宫肌瘤剔除术的疗效对比研究[J].中国现代医生,2012(34):51-52.
作者姓名:李爱琴
作者单位:西安长安医院妇科,陕西西安710000
摘    要:目的探讨腹腔镜与传统开腹子宫肌瘤剔除术的手术效果差异。方法选择2010年2月~2012年2月来我院行腹腔镜子宫肌瘤剔除术的患者30例作为研究对象,设立为腹腔镜组,另选择同期行开腹子宫肌瘤剔除术患者32例,设立为对照组,观察并记录两组患者的手术时间、术中出血量、术后肛门排气时间、并发症、术后住院时间及术后体温恢复正常时间。结果观察组的手术时间虽然明显长于对照组,但术中出血量明显少于对照组,术后体温恢复正常时间、术后肛门排气时间及住院时间均明显短于对照组,且观察组术后并发症发生率也明显低于对照组(P<0.05)。结论腹腔镜子宫肌瘤剔除术具有创伤小、痛苦轻、术后恢复快、住院时间短、复发率低等优点,值得临床推广。

The effect differences of laparoscopic and traditional open surgery for uter- ine fibroids removed.
Authors:LI Aiqin
Institution:LIA iqin Department of Gynecology, Xi' an Chang' an Hospital, Xi' an 710000, China
Abstract:Objective To investigate effect differences of laparoscopic and traditional open surgery for uterine fibroids re- moved. Methods From February 2010 to February 2012 in our hospital for laparoscopic myomectomy surgery in 30 pa- tients as research subjects, set up for the laparoscopic group,and other selected 32 cases underwent abdominal myomecto- my patients establishment the control group, observed and recorded surgery time, blood loss, postoperative anal exhaust time, complications, postoperative hospital stay, and postoperative body temperature returned to normal time of the two groups's patients. Results Although the operation time of the observation group was significantly longer than the control group, but the blood loss was significantly less than that of the control group, postoperative body temperature returned to normal time,anal exhaust time and hospital stay were significantly shorter than the control group and the incidence rate of postoperative complications of the laparoscopic group the was significantly lower than the control group (P 〈 0.05). Conclu- sion Laparoscopic myomectomy with less trauma,pain, faster recovery, shorter hospital stay, low recurrence rate, etc., wor- thy of promotion.
